This memoir, written by Henry Leffmann and published in 1914, provides a first-hand account of his experiences as the Port Physician of Philadelphia in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. Leffmann describes the various health issues he encountered among incoming ships and crew, as well as the steps he took to prevent the spread of disease. The book also includes a brief history of the port of Philadelphia.
